TECHNICAL SHEET: ZAMAK 2 |
 |
Other names:
Z430, ZL0430, ZL2, ZnAl4 Cu3.
Description:
Zamak 2 zinc alloy, manufactured according to the norms EN1774 and ASTM B240-07.
